Bodegas Jorge Ordóñez Málaga

N°1 Selección Especial

Practicing Organic
    • Description :

      Winemaking: Late harvest (partially dehydrated) bunches are further dried at the winery. Whole cluster pressed in a pneumatic press. Fermentation occurs in 1,900L stainless steel tanks. When fermentation reaches 11.5-12% alcohol, the temperature of the tank is dropped to halt fermentation. A small amount of SO2 is added to stop fermentation and the wine is aged in tank for 6 months before bottling.
      Aging: 6 months sur lie in stainless steel.

      Grape varieties :

      100% Muscat of Alexandria

      Vineyard age :

      Vines planted from 1920-1950

      Soil :

      No organic matter. Decomposed slate with small a small percentage of white quartz.

      Tasting notes :

      Golden color. Honey, candied fruits, and white flowers. An opulent mouth feel balanced out by bright acidity.
